Bilateral relations Switzerland–Belize
Switzerland and Belize enjoy good economic and diplomatic relations, though they are limited in scope.

Diplomatic exchanges between the two countries are limited in scope. The Swiss embassy in Mexico City and the honorary consul in Belize City represent Swiss interests in Belize.
Trade ties between Switzerland and Belize are limited in scope. In 2023, Switzerland imported goods worth CHF 350,000 from Belize, primarily comprising agricultural products, textiles and precious metals. Swiss exports to Belize slightly exceeded CHF 1.7 million in value and mainly consisted of pharmaceutical products, watches and metals.
Researchers and artists who are citizens of Belize can apply to the State Secretariat for Education, Research and Innovation (SERI) for Swiss Government Excellence Scholarships.
Swiss Government Excellence Scholarships for Foreign Scholars and Artists, SERI
The embassy supports human rights initiatives through small-scale projects.
At the end of 2023, 29 Swiss nationals were living in Belize.
Switzerland recognised Belize when it achieved independence in 1981. The two countries have maintained diplomatic relations since 1988.
The Swiss ambassador accredited to Belize is based in Mexico City. Switzerland has been represented by an honorary consul in Belize City since 1996.
